ENCE have signed Joe “joeski” Holmes for a trial period until the end of August. The 19-year-old player will replace Niki “Cliqq” Kinnunen in the active roster, while the club will use the coming weeks to check whether joeski fits the team’s new structure after Aleksi “allu” Jalli joined as head coach.

ENCE continue rebuilding the roster

This move does not look like a random replacement, but rather as part of a broader rebuilding process. After allu’s arrival, the team began changing its approach to work, updating the basic principles of its game, and looking for a more stable foundation for the new season.

The club directly stated that they do not want to stop the roster’s development too early. ENCE have already received the first useful conclusions after their opening tournaments, but now they want to see how the team will look with a new player in matches where the result and the dynamics inside the roster should show more than practice.

Why joeski specifically

joeski joins the roster as a former Young Ninjas prospect and a player whom ENCE want to evaluate specifically in real official conditions. On an individual level, he has a fairly balanced profile: over the last three months, across 68 maps, he has a 1.06 rating, 57/100 in entry, 56/100 in opening, and 58/100 in clutching.

For ENCE’s young roster, this is important because the team is not simply looking for a player “to fill a slot.” They need a candidate who can fit the tempo, avoid breaking the structure, and at the same time add more variety in rounds. That is why a trial until the end of August looks logical: the club is not taking on a long-term commitment, but is giving the player a full chance.

What ENCE said

ENCE General Manager Eemeli “Woomera” Ikonen explained that the team is still in the early stages of building the foundation of its new young main roster. According to him, the club wants to check all possible options, and the opportunity to test a player of joeski’s caliber looks convincing enough to give this decision time. Woomera:

We are still in the early stages of building the foundation of our new young main roster and want to make sure that we explore all possible options. With the opportunity to bring in a player of joeski’s caliber on trial, we believe it makes sense not to rush and to see whether he can be the right option for the team. There is no need to hurry the process, and we will make the final decision over the coming weeks.

Context after the final against BC.Game

Before this, ENCE had already managed to undergo an important LAN test at Elisa Breakout Series 1. The team reached the final, defeated BOJONG, SINQU, Kuusamo, and HAVU, and in the deciding match put up a serious fight against BC.Game, although they eventually lost on Mirage and Nuke. allu assessed the performance positively after the tournament, despite the defeat in the final. The coach noted:

After a lot of work, we were able to test our level at Elisa BreakOut Series. The goal was to reach the final, and we achieved that with a fairly clean run, apart from the initial nerves in the first game. We also gave BC.Game a very strong fight, and the opportunities to win were in our hands. We have only been together for a short time, but we performed very well.

What changes after replacing Cliqq

Cliqq’s departure from the active roster for the duration of the trial does not necessarily mean a final decision regarding the roster’s future. ENCE’s wording shows that the club wants to evaluate this exact combination of players, not simply mechanically replace one player with another.

For joeski, this is a chance to quickly prove his value in a team that is searching for a stable identity. For ENCE, it is an opportunity to understand whether this option can raise the roster’s ceiling, especially after a decent, but still raw start to the season.

Decision postponed until the end of August

The main conclusion in this story is simple: ENCE are not rushing the final choice. The club is taking joeski on trial, giving him official matches, and leaving itself room for a calm evaluation of the results.

If joeski quickly fits into allu’s structure, this trial can turn into a full transfer. If not, ENCE will have enough data to continue the search. In any case, August will become an important period for the future of this young roster.
